Ronald Berg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by Nelson Funeral Home - Yorkville on Mar. 8, 2026.
Ronald D. Berg, age 63 of Minooka, IL passed away on Thursday, March 5, 2026 at Rush-Copley Medical Center in Aurora, IL. He was born on June 22, 1962 in Morris, IL, the son of William and Norma (Erickson) Berg.

On October 21, 1985, Ron married the love of his life, Tamara Schomer and together they spent 40 wonderful year. Ron had a deep appreciation for travel, and he especially loved the time he and Tammy spent at their Arizona home during the fall and winter months. No matter where his travels took him, he always made sure to return to his IL family home/farm where he grew up and raised his son, Cameron. He cherished the time he spent with his family and grandson Mack, who were the center of his world.

A devoted sports enthusiast, Ron enjoyed all athletic competitions, including the Olympics. He was a loyal supporter of his Chicago Teams and took great joy in watching and attending University of Michigan Football and Basketball games.

Ron devoted more than 40 years to the Healthcare Industry, where built lasting friendships, and earned the respect of his fellow colleagues.

Above all, Ron was a loving husband, father, and grandfather. His warmth and humor will be deeply missed by his family and friends.

Ron is survived by his wife, Tammy Berg of Minooka, IL; his son, Cameron (Tairen) Berg of Yorkville, IL; and his beloved grandson, Mack Berg.

He was preceded in death by his parents, William and Norma Berg; his brother, Brian Berg: and his father in-law John Schomer.

A Memorial Service for Ron will be held at a later date.
